This Pipe Sizing & Pressure Drop Excel Toolkit is a comprehensive, engineering-grade solution designed to support accurate hydraulic calculations, system optimization, and data-driven decision-making in industrial fluid systems. Built around the widely accepted Darcy-Weisbach and Hazen-Williams methodologies, the tool enables users to evaluate friction losses, determine optimal pipe diameters, and assess system performance across a range of operating conditions.
The model has been structured for practical application in industries such as water treatment, mining, bulk material handling, process plants, utilities, and infrastructure projects, where reliable fluid transport is critical to operational efficiency and cost control.
Key functionalities include:
Automated pipe sizing calculations based on flow rate, velocity constraints, and allowable pressure drop
Integrated pipe schedule database (Sch 10, 40, 80, 160) with automatic internal diameter selection
Full implementation of Darcy-Weisbach and Hazen-Williams equations for flexible use across different fluid types and regimes
Fittings loss (K-value) library, allowing users to model real-world system resistance beyond straight pipe friction
System curve generation, enabling pump selection, performance evaluation, and hydraulic balancing
Built-in validation and error-handling logic to ensure robustness and prevent calculation breakdowns
